LC4064ZE-7UMN64C Overview
There are 64 macro cells, which are cells in a mobile phone network that provides radio coverage served by a high-power cell site (tower, antenna or mast).There is a 64-VFBGA, CSPBGA package containing it.The device is programmed with 48 I/Os.64terminations are programmed into the device.This electrical part has a terminal position of BOTTOMand is connected to the ground.Power is supplied by a voltage of 1.8V volts.It is included in Programmable Logic Devices.Package the chip by Tray.To ensure reliability, the device operates at a temperature of [0].It is recommended that the chip be mounted by Surface Mount.It belongs to the ispMACH? 4000ZEseries of FPGAs.In this chip, the 64pins are programmed.If you use this device, you will also find [0].The LC4064contains its related parts.If high efficiency is to be achieved, the supply voltage should be maintained at [0].It is recommended that data be stored in [0].In this case, Surface Mountis used to mount the electronic component.There is a maximum supply voltage of 1.9V.With a minimal supply voltage of [0], it operates.It is recommended not to exceed 241MHzin terms of frequency.Input signals are detected by 4dedicated inputs.An elementary building block consists of 4logic elements/cells.
LC4064ZE-7UMN64C Features
64-VFBGA, CSPBGA package
48 I/Os
The operating temperature of 0°C~90°C TJ
64 pin count
